The Enchanted Enigma: The Last Relic

The air was thick with the scent of ancient parchment and the faint hum of forgotten spells. In the heart of the forgotten library, where the walls whispered tales of bygone eras, stood a young scholar named Elara. Her eyes were alight with the fire of curiosity, and her fingers traced the worn edges of a dusty tome that lay open before her.

The Enchanted Enigma: A Mystery of the Mystical had been her obsession for years. The book, a relic of a bygone age, spoke of a magical realm hidden within the fabric of reality, a realm that had been lost to time. But it also spoke of a relic, a piece of magic so powerful that it could reshape the world.

Elara's quest began with a cryptic note tucked inside the book, a note that hinted at the relic's location. She had spent years piecing together clues, each one leading her closer to the truth. Now, she stood at the threshold of the final challenge.

The library's archivist, an elderly man with a twinkle in his eye, approached her. "Elara, you have come to seek the last relic," he said, his voice a mix of awe and caution. "But be warned, the path you choose is fraught with peril."

Elara nodded, her resolve unshaken. "I am ready, Archivist. Show me the way."

The archivist led her through a labyrinth of corridors, each one more twisted and dark than the last. They passed through rooms filled with the echoes of laughter and the whispers of forgotten souls. Finally, they reached a chamber at the heart of the library, where a pedestal stood, its surface shimmering with an otherworldly light.

Upon the pedestal lay the final relic, a small, intricately carved box. It was the key to unlocking the Enchanted Enigma, the final piece of the puzzle that would reveal the hidden realm.

But as Elara reached out to take the relic, a sudden chill ran down her spine. The air grew thick with an unseen force, and the archivist's eyes widened in alarm. "The guardian has been awakened!"

A figure emerged from the shadows, a tall, cloaked figure with eyes like burning coals. "You seek the relic, but you are unworthy," the guardian's voice echoed through the chamber. "Only one who is pure of heart and strong of will may possess it."

Elara's heart raced as she faced the guardian. "I seek the relic not for power, but for knowledge," she declared. "I wish to understand the mysteries of the Enchanted Enigma and bring its magic back to the world."

The guardian's eyes softened, and a faint smile played upon his lips. "Your words resonate with truth, Elara. But the test is not one of strength or will, but of courage and compassion."

The guardian then presented Elara with a series of trials, each designed to test her resolve and her character. She faced the specter of her own fears, the pain of lost loved ones, and the weight of the world's burdens. Through each trial, Elara's resolve only grew stronger.

Finally, the guardian presented her with a choice. She could take the relic and unlock the Enchanted Enigma, or she could leave it behind and continue her journey, knowing that the realm's fate would remain shrouded in mystery.

Elara hesitated, her mind racing with the possibilities. But as she looked into the guardian's eyes, she saw a reflection of her own soul. "I choose to leave the relic behind," she said, her voice steady and resolute. "For the realm's future is not a burden to bear, but a gift to cherish."

The guardian nodded, his eyes filling with respect. "You have passed the test, Elara. The realm will be safe for now. Go forth and continue your quest, knowing that the true power of the Enchanted Enigma lies not in the relic, but in the heart of those who seek it."

With a newfound sense of purpose, Elara left the library, the relic still on the pedestal. She knew that her journey was far from over, but she also knew that she had taken the first step toward uncovering the mysteries of the Enchanted Enigma.

As she walked away, the library seemed to sigh with relief, and the echoes of laughter and whispers faded into the distance. Elara's heart was filled with a sense of wonder and determination, for she had chosen the path of the seeker, the path of the truth.

And so, the legend of Elara, the young scholar who left the relic behind, would be told for generations to come, a tale of courage, compassion, and the enduring power of knowledge.
